2 possibilitres: At night in a supine position, you may have significant post-nasal drainage from your nose or sinuses (rule out allergy). A second possibility is gerd. That is, reflux of acid from the stomach, so called LPR (laryngeal-pharyngeal reflux. The reflux of acid can go from the upper esophagus into the throat and cause your symptoms. See and ENT doctor.
